All Seca II's, XJ600's and Diversions came with a plastic spacer on the shift-shaft, behind the front sprocket cover. This spacer serves to protect the shift shaft and its seal from damage caused by chain contact or debris. If you are missing yours and want to make a replacement in a pinch, here are the specs.

The stock spacer is made of nylon and measures 1.685" long. It has an ID of 0.585" and an OD of 0.800". It slips over the shift shaft and protects it from the chain.

Image

For a hardware-store replacement, 1/2" Schedule 80 PVC pipe will work, cut to the length specified above.
